Understanding Chelated Fertilizers: A Guide for Growers
Chelated compounds are a popular choice for growers due to their ability in providing essential supplements to plants. These fertilizers contain metals that have been bound to organic substances, making them more accessible by plant roots. This enhanced absorption percentage allows for optimal nutrient uptake, leading to healthier plant growth and increased yields.
The function of chelation involves using organic molecules to create stable complexes with nutrients. These complexes are durable in the soil environment, preventing the nutrients from precipitating and becoming unavailable to plants.

What is Chelated Fertilizer and How Does It Work?
Chelated fertilizers are a specialized type of soil food that deliver essential vitamins in a readily absorbable form to plants. Unlike traditional fertilizers, chelated materials are bonded to organic molecules called ligands. This connection creates a stable arrangement that prevents the minerals from leaching in the soil and ensures they remain within reach to plant roots.
- Plants can efficiently utilize chelated nutrients, leading to improved growth, flowering, and overall viability.
- Chelation improves nutrient uptake in a wide range of soil conditions, particularly those that are alkaline.
